The bokashi vs worm bin decision I had to make for my tiny kitchen

I live in a 400 sq ft studio in Austin and had to pick between a bokashi bucket and a worm bin for my food scraps. Went with the bokashi system because I read worms can die if the bin gets too hot in summer. After 3 months of fermenting scraps in a 5 gallon bucket under my sink, I can say the smell is not bad at all, just pickly. The liquid fertilizer I drain off every week has been amazing for my balcony herbs. Has anyone else tried bokashi in a really hot apartment without AC?
